PUBLIC IMPROVEMENTS: DEVELOPER agrees to furnish casn security in the amount of six thousand three hundred dollars ($6,300.00) for the public improvements required by Moscow City Code Sections 5-1-4 and 5-1-5 consisting of widening of street pavement, curb, sidewalk and catch basin; all in accordance with City Standards and approved engineering plans. All plans and drawings for such required public improvements shall be by the CITY. Ill. TERM: This Agreement shall remain in effect until the public improvements required herein are constructed and installed. IV. CITY'S COVENANT: A. CITY shall issue building permits for the property described in Section I upon receipt of adequate security described in Section VI and upon payment of permit fees and satisfaction of Moscow City Code requirements. B. CITY shall not require public improvements related to the development of DEVELOPER's property in addition to those required herein. C. CITY shall cause the required improvements to be made as agreed herein. D. CITY shall apply the required security towards future construction of Street public improvements along the property described in Section I. V. DEVELOPER'S COVENANT: DEVELOPER agrees as follows: CITY agrees to construct with DEVELOPER's security the widening of street pavement, curb, sidewalk and catch basin, all in accordance with CITY standards, and in front of DEVELOPER's property described herein, during and under the terms of this Agreement. FORM OF SECURITY: DEVELOPER agrees to furnish to the CITY a six thousand three hundred dollars ($6,300.00) security which shall fully cover the entire cost of public improvements as identified and described herein. The security shall be in the form of cash as allowed in Moscow City Code Section 5-1-10(C)(3). Such security shall be provided to CITY prior to the issuance of building permits by CITY. CITY shall claim the security and hold it in an account for future use as described in Section IV-D. VIII. FAILURE TO COMPLY: DEVELOPER agrees to pay all expenses incurred by CITY in enforcing this Agreement IX. BINDING ON HEIRS, ASSIGNS AND PURCHASER: This Agreement shall be binding upon the heirs, assignees of the parties, and subsequent purchasers of the property described herein. X. VENUE AND ATTORNEY FEES: The parties agree that should any provision of this Agreement be litigated in the future, venue for such litigation shall be with the District Court of the Second Judicial District of the State of Idaho in and for the County of Latah. XL MODIFICATION: DEVELOPER and CITY agree that the provisions of this Agreement may be modified only upon request of DEVELOPER accompanied by a complete set of development plans, and acceptance of such modification by the Moscow City Council or by a subsequent development agreement between the parties. XII. COVENANTS TO RUN WITH LAND: This Agreement shall run with the land affected hereby, as shall all covenants contained herein, and shall be to the benefit of CITY, its successors and assigns.
